We understand that you are crying out to Jesus in a time of desperate need, and we are here to pray with you and encourage you in the Lord. It's important that you are calling out to Jesus, as it is only by His name that we can be saved and have access to God the Father. As it is written in Acts 4:12 WEB, "There is salvation in none other, for neither is there any other name under heaven, that is given among men, by which we must be saved."
In times of trouble, it is right to turn to Jesus and cry out for His help and mercy. He has promised us in Nahum 1:7 WEB that "Yahweh is good, a stronghold in the day of trouble; and he knows those who take refuge in him." Although it feels like there have been many days of trouble already, we must continue to trust in the Lord and take refuge in Him.
